Job Title: Maintenance Planner II
Location: Houston, TX (Hybrid Role) 77079
Role Overview:
The Maintenance Planner plays a pivotal role in ensuring the safe and efficient execution of maintenance activities. Based in Houston, TX, this hybrid role involves creating comprehensive work plans that guarantee quality repairs while adhering to safety protocols. The Maintenance Planner identifies job scopes, determines root causes of issues, and devises strategies for completing tasks effectively. This includes assessing labor requirements, materials, tools, equipment, and sequencing job steps.
**Must have 5+ yeas of experience.**

Job Responsibilities:

- Collaborate with maintenance teams to determine the scope of repair jobs.
- Develop detailed work plans outlining job requirements, timelines, and resource allocation.
- Identify labor needs, necessary materials, special tools, and equipment for each task.
- Ensure compliance with safety regulations and procedures throughout the maintenance process.
- Coordinate with internal stakeholders and external contacts to facilitate job execution.
- Utilize computerized maintenance management systems (e.g., SAP/Fiori/S-4 Hana) to document and track maintenance activities.
- Continuously improve maintenance processes and procedures to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.

Job Qualifications:

- Previous experience as a Maintenance Planner in industries such as upstream oil and gas, drilling, downstream petrochemicals or refining, nuclear facilities, or mining operations.
- Background as a journeyman level maintenance craftsperson is preferred.
- Experience with computerized maintenance management systems, with preference for SAP/Fiori/S-4 Hana.
- Strong understanding of operations and maintenance principles.
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to interface effectively with individuals at all levels of the organization and external partners.

Key Skills:

- Thorough knowledge of operations and maintenance practices.
- Ability to prepare comprehensive job and work plans, including scope definition, skills identification, time estimates, cost estimates, and resource allocation.
- Effective communication skills for interacting with internal teams and external stakeholders.
